About the Role

The goal of this project is to use formal methods to develop a systematic way to describe concurrent cryptographic protocols and to reason about their security. If this sounds interesting to you, please apply at Vrije Universiteit Amsterdam (VU).

Your function

You will carry out research towards developing formal reasoning principles for concurrent cryptographic protocols and participate in the dissemination of results (conferences, research visits, etc.). In addition, you will perform light supervision duties for bachelor and/or master students and support our courses as teaching assistants (maximum two periods a year).

Your profile

  • A master’s degree in computer science, mathematics, or a related subject.
  • Experience with functional programming (e.g., Haskell) or proof assistants (e.g. Rocq, Agda, Lean).
  • Good communication skills in English
